剪紙是中國傳統的民間藝術。它是用剪刀將紙剪成各種裝飾圖案,故稱為「剪紙」。
剪紙起源於漢。在漢、唐時代,民間婦女即有使用金銀箔和彩帛剪成花鳥貼在鬢角為飾的風尚。後來,在節日期間用彩色紙剪成各種花草、動物或人物故事等,貼在窗上的稱為「窗花」,貼在門上的稱為「門簽」,用於喜慶的稱為「喜花」。
唐詩人李商隱《人日即事》詩中,有「縷金作勝傳荊俗,剪綵為人起晉風」之句,也記載了剪紙的歷史。

④ 英語版的窗花製造過程

剪紙藝術是最古老的漢族民間藝術之一,作為一種鏤空藝術,它能給人以視覺上以透空的感覺和藝術享受。剪紙用剪刀將紙剪成各種各樣的圖案,如窗花、門箋、牆花、頂棚花、燈花等。每逢過節或新婚喜慶,人們便將美麗鮮艷的剪紙貼在家中窗戶、牆壁、門和燈籠上,節日的氣氛也因此被烘托得更加熱烈。在農村,剪紙通常是由婦女、姑娘們來做。在過去,剪紙幾乎可以說是每個女孩所必須掌握的手工藝術,並且還被人們來品評新娘的一個標准。在中國南北方的剪紙藝術,通過一把剪刀,一張紙,就可以表達生活中的各種喜怒哀樂。 Paper-cut art is one of the most ancient han Chinese folk art, as a kind of hollow out art, it can give a person with the vision to the feeling of nearby and art enjoyment. Paper cut with scissors to cut paper into all sorts of patterns, such as window, door depicting flowers, snuff, ceiling, wall, etc. Whenever festivals or wedding celebrations, people will be beautiful colorful paper-cutting to stick on the Windows, walls, doors and lanterns in the home, festive atmosphere foil as more warmly. In the countryside, paper cuttings are usually done by women and girls. In the past, paper-cutting is almost every girl must master the art by hand, and it has been a standard to evaluate the bride. In China north and south of paper-cut art, through a pair of scissors and a piece of paper, can express the life ?

⑥ 窗花的英文介紹

On the joyous New Year's Day, a lot of people of area is it stick various kinds of paper-cut 111 paper-cut for window decoration at window to like. The paper-cut for window decoration not only sets off the joyous festive air by contrast but also brought beautiful enjoyment to people, incorporate decorating , appreciating and practicability into an organic whole. The paper-cut is a kind of folk art popularized very much, well received by people through the ages, because it is mostly stuck on the window, people are generally called " the paper-cut for window decoration ". Paper-cut for window decoration is abundant in content, the subject matter is extensive. Because buyers of the paper-cut for window decoration are mostly peasants, the paper-cut for window decoration has suitable contents to display peasant's life, such as cultivating , textile , fishing , shepherd , feeding pigs , raising chickens ,etc.. Except that this, paper-cut for window decoration has subject matter , such as mythical legends , opera story ,etc.. In addition, the images , such as birds and flowers' worm's fish and the 12 years of birth ,etc. are also very common. With peculiar generalization and overstate paper-cut for window decoration tactics behave, decorate festival flourishingly and richly , seething with joy.
新春佳節時,許多地區的人們喜歡在窗戶上貼上各種剪紙一一一窗花。窗花不僅烘託了喜慶的節日氣氛,而且也為人們帶來了美的享受,集裝飾性、欣賞性和實用性於一體。 剪紙是一種非常普及的民間藝術,千百年來深受人們的喜愛,因它大多是貼在窗戶上的,所以人們一般稱其為"窗花"。 窗花的內容豐富、題材廣泛。因窗花的購買者多為農民,窗花有相當的內容表現農民生活,如耕種、紡織、打魚、牧羊、喂豬、養雞等。除此,窗花還有神話傳說、戲曲故事等題材。另外,花鳥蟲魚及十二生肖等形象亦十分常見。 窗花以其特有的概括和誇張手法將吉事祥物、美好願望表現得淋漓盡致,將節日裝點得紅火富麗、喜氣洋洋。

⑨ 用英語介紹中國剪紙藝術

剪紙是中國最為流行的民間藝術之一,根據考古其歷史可追朔到公元六世紀,但人們認為它的實際開始時間比這還要早幾百年.剪紙常用於宗教儀式,裝飾和造型藝術等方面.
在過去,人們經常用紙做成形態各異的物像和人像,與死者一起下葬或葬禮上燃燒,這一習俗在中國境外有時仍可見到.剪紙藝術一般都有象徵意義,也是這種儀式的一部分;此外剪紙還被用作祭祀祖先和神仙所用供品的裝飾物.
現在,剪紙更多地是用於裝飾.剪紙可用於點綴牆壁、門窗、房柱、鏡子、燈和燈籠等,也可為禮品作點綴之用,甚至剪紙本身也可作為禮物贈送他人 .人們以前還常把剪紙作綉花和噴漆藝術的模型.
剪紙不是用機器而是由手工做成的,常用的方法有兩種:剪刀剪和刀剪.顧名思義,剪刀剪是藉助於剪刀,剪完後再把幾張(一般不超過 8 張)剪紙粘貼起來,最後再用鋒利的剪刀對圖案進行加工.刀剪則是先把紙張折成數疊,放在由灰和動物脂肪組成的松軟的混和體上,然後用小刀慢慢刻劃.剪紙藝人一般是豎直握刀,根據一定的模型將紙加工成所要的圖案.和剪刀相比,刀剪的一個優勢就是一次可以加工成多個剪紙圖案.
在農村,剪紙通常是由婦女、姑娘們來做.在過去,這可是每個女孩所必須掌握的手工藝術,並且還被人們來品評新娘的一個標准.而職業的剪紙藝人則常常是男人,因為只有男人才能在作坊里一起勞作並掙工錢.
中國剪紙藝術英語介紹
Paper cutting can be seen in many parts of China ring the Spring Festival.People paste patterns on the window,door lintel or desks for the festival atmosphere.
It's difficult to tell when it originated.One saying is that it originated from the religious ceremony or offering sacrifices.The ancient people cut papers into animals or people.They either buried them with the dead or burned them on the funerals,wishing that things that paper stand for could be with the dead.A thousand years ago,paper cut was used for decoration.According to historic books,women in the Tang Dynasty used paper cut as headdress.In the Song Dynasty,it was the decoration of the gifts.People pasted on windows or doors or used it as decorations on walls,mirrors or lanterns.Some people made a living by it.
Paper cutting is all made by hand.It is easy to learn the rudiments.Non-craftsmen need only a knife and paper.For craftsman,they need knives and gravers of various types to make complicated patterns.It can be one piece of paper or many pieces.Simple patterns can be cut with a knife.For complicated patterns,people first pasted the pattern on the paper and then used various kinds of knives to make it.No mistake can be made ring the process otherwise the work would fail.

⑩ 剪紙的英文簡介

Jian (剪紙), is a traditional style of papercutting in China. Jian has been practiced in China since at least the 6th century A.D. Jian has a number of distinct uses in Chinese culture, almost all of which are for health, prosperity or decorative purposes. Red is the most commonly used color. Jian cuttings often have a heavy emphasis on Chinese characters symbolizing the Chinese Zodiacanimals.
Paper cutting decorating the Filipinoparol
Although paper cutting is popular around the globe, only the Chinese paper cut was listed in theUNESCO Intangible Cultural Heritage Lists, which was in 2009.[3] The Chinese paper-cutting was recognized and listed because it has a history of more than 1500 years and it represents cultural values of the people throughout China.
Modern paper cutting has developed into a commercial instry. Papercutting remains popular in contemporary China, especially ring special events like the Chinese New Year or weddings.
